France: French NCA Terminates Abuse By Mobile Operators - Mason Hayes & Curran
On 13 December 2012, following a complaint by the mobile network operator Bouygues Telecom, the French competition authority, Autorité de la concurrence, fined the two leading French MNOs, Orange and SFR, a total of €183.1 million for abusing the dominant position.

Finland: The Valio Case: 70 Million Fine Proposed For Abuse Of Dominant Position In Finland - Merilampi Attorneys Ltd
In December 2012, the Finnish Competition Authority proposed that a 70 million euro fine be levied on Valio for abuse of dominant position in the production and wholesale market of fresh milk.
